Electricity Prices in Bellaire, MI
Residential Electricity Rates in Bellaire
Residential electricity prices in Bellaire, MI in April 2026 averaged approximately 21.39 cents per kilowatthour (¢/kWh), which was about 14% more than the national average rate of 18.83 ¢/kWh (April 2026). [1]

On a year-over-year basis - from March 2025 to March 2026 - residential electricity prices in Bellaire increased approximately 10%, from 19.35 ¢/kWh to 21.20 ¢/kWh. [1]

Natural Gas Prices in Bellaire, MI
Residential Natural Gas Rates in Bellaire
Residential natural gas prices in Bellaire in April 2026 averaged 12.51 dollars per thousand cubic feet ($/Mcf), which was approximately 31% less than the national average rate of 18.17 $/Mcf (April 2026). [2]

On a year-over-year basis, residential natural gas prices in Bellaire (Michigan) increased approximately 2%, from 11.05 $/Mcf (March 2025) to 11.32 $/Mcf (March 2026). [2]
